图形界面用什么语言编程
-
图形界面可以用多种语言进行编程,其中常见的有以下几种:
-
C++:C++是一种高级编程语言,常用于图形界面的开发。它可以通过一些库或框架,如Qt、MFC等,来实现图形界面的设计和开发。C++具有高效性和跨平台性的优势,因此在开发需要较高性能和稳定性的图形界面时,C++是一个非常好的选择。
-
Java:Java是一种跨平台的编程语言,也非常适合开发图形界面。通过Java的Swing、JavaFX等图形库,可以实现丰富的图形界面效果。Java具有良好的可移植性和开发效率,因此广泛应用于企业级软件开发中。
-
Python:Python是一种简单易学的编程语言,也可用于图形界面的开发。通过Python的Tkinter、PyQt等库,可以实现简洁美观的图形界面。Python具有丰富的第三方库和模块,开发速度快,可读性强,适合快速开发原型和小型的图形界面应用。
-
C#:C#是微软公司推出的一种编程语言,被广泛用于Windows系统上的图形界面开发。通过C#的Windows Forms或WPF框架,可以实现直观友好的用户界面。C#具有良好的集成开发环境和强大的开发工具,因此在Windows平台上的图形界面开发中应用广泛。
此外,还有其他语言如Delphi、Ruby、Go等也可以用于图形界面的编程,选择何种语言取决于开发者的需求和偏好。
1年前 -
-
图形界面可以使用多种编程语言来进行编程,以下是常用的几种语言:
-
Java: Java是一种跨平台的编程语言,广泛用于图形界面的开发。Java提供了Swing和JavaFX两个图形用户界面库,开发人员可以使用这些库来创建各种组件,如按钮、文本框、标签等,以及布局和交互逻辑。
-
Python: Python也是一种常用的图形界面编程语言,它具有简单易学的语法和丰富的第三方库支持。Tkinter是Python的标准图形界面库,它提供了创建各种GUI组件的功能,如窗口、按钮、文本框等。
-
C#: C#是微软开发的一种面向对象的编程语言,用于开发Windows平台上的应用程序。C#提供了Windows Forms和WPF两个图形界面库,开发人员可以使用这些库创建各种GUI组件,并通过事件处理等方式与用户交互。
-
C++: C++是一种通用的编程语言,也用于图形界面的开发。Qt是C++开发的一个跨平台的图形用户界面框架,它提供了丰富的GUI组件和工具,可以用于创建各种类型的应用程序。
-
HTML/CSS/JavaScript: HTML、CSS和JavaScript是用于开发Web应用程序的核心技术。借助HTML和CSS,开发人员可以创建界面元素,定义样式和布局;借助JavaScript,可以实现用户交互和动态效果。这种基于Web的图形界面通常通过浏览器来展示。
总之,选择哪种编程语言来进行图形界面的开发取决于项目需求、开发人员的熟悉程度和目标平台等因素。不同的语言都有自己的优势和特点,在合适的场景下选择合适的语言可以提高开发效率和用户体验。
1年前 -
-
图形界面可以使用多种编程语言进行开发,常见的有以下几种:
-
C#:C#是.NET框架中的一种编程语言,可以使用Visual Studio开发图形界面应用程序。它的优势在于可以充分利用.NET框架的强大功能,例如Windows窗体应用程序、WPF应用程序等。
-
Java:Java也是一种常用的图形界面编程语言,它通过Java Swing和JavaFX库提供了丰富的图形界面组件。开发者可以使用Eclipse或IntelliJ IDEA等开发工具创建Java图形界面应用程序。
-
Python:Python是一种简洁易学的编程语言,通过使用Tkinter库可以开发跨平台的图形界面应用程序。Tkinter提供了丰富的GUI组件,例如标签、按钮、文本框等,开发者可以使用Python编辑器如PyCharm进行Python图形界面开发。
-
JavaScript:JavaScript是一种浏览器脚本语言,可以通过HTML和CSS创建交互式的网页图形界面。开发者可以使用前端框架如React、Vue.js或Angular等来构建复杂的图形界面应用程序。
-
C++:C++是一种通用的编程语言,可以使用Qt库或MFC框架进行图形界面编程。Qt库是一个跨平台的GUI框架,提供了丰富的UI组件和功能。MFC框架则是Microsoft Foundation Classes的缩写,主要用于Windows平台的图形界面开发。
除了以上几种编程语言,还有许多其他编程语言可用于图形界面开发,如Delphi、Ruby、Swift等。选择何种编程语言主要取决于开发者的个人喜好、项目需求以及目标平台的选择。开发者可以根据自己的需求和编程经验来选择适合的编程语言进行图形界面开发。
1年前 -